Hello everyone!
Has anyone tried the Root Cellar Sour from Squatters? I had some a week ago and it was quite enjoyable, wondering if anyone has had some good pairings with it. I was also wondering if anyone has aged this style of beer and what changes they noticed.

I haven't paired it with anything yet. But if you want to cellar some (and you should) I think you'll find the tartness will become a little more vinious. However this is a Wild Ale. it will do what it will do.
